The Law & Order franchise has covered a lot of ground over the years… SVU, CI, Trial by Jury, and even the French Paris enquĂȘtes criminelles. The newest series is starting on Monday, and it’s also an international version–the London-based Law & Order: UK.

Of course, even Americans might be interested in the new show, especially SciFi fans. It stars Jamie Bamber (aka “Apollo” from Battlestar Galactica) as DS Matt Devlin on the “order” side and Freema Agyeman (aka Martha Jones from Doctor Who) as Alesha Phillips on the “law” side. And the lead writer is Chris Chibnall, known for his work on Torchwood.

Interestingly, the first thirteen episodes are based on scripts from the original Law & Order series–adapted to fit British law, of course. Which means that there are suddenly people wearing funny wigs.
